Centara Hotels & Resorts presenting its first brand new property in Middle East dedicated to provide Thai-influenced hospitality and its inimitably warm and gracious service style. Spacious, soundproofed rooms generously furnished with a flat screen TV with satellite channels, individually controlled air conditioning, minibar, tea and coffee, in-room safe, hairdryer, iron, telephone ,electronic do not disturb function and night reading Lamp. Free ultra-speed broadband Wi-Fi and a 24-hour Business Center. The hotel showcases a contemporary and elegant ambiance distinguished by the latest in business technology, modern amenities, and impeccable hospitality. Centara Muscat offers Club room category with free access hotel lounge which fulfill needs of business travelers. All the rooms in the property is nonsmoking and as per hotel policy OMR 100/- will be fine will be applicable for smoking in the room ( Guest are allowed to smoke in the roof top , swimming pool area, car park and Lounge balcony).
Due to the surrounding area and the number of steps around the hotel, it may not be suitable for those with mobility difficulties.

We stayed two nights at the Cantara hotel in Muscat and found it perfectly adequate for our needs. It is located about a 15-minute drive from the airport on very straightforward dual carriage way roads. The area around the hotel is pretty ordinary, but there are plenty of small places to eat nearby and a Spar supermarket opposite. It is a 20-minute drive to old Muscat where most of the tourist sites of interest are located. These include the fish market (full of characters and a lot of fish! Go in the morning.) The Muttrah corniche, which makes a very pleasant walk from the fish market around the coast and gives good views of the Fort on the hill above you. The highlight of this area is Muttrah souk. We visited the souk in the morning and found it very pleasant indeed. All the shops were open, but it was relatively quiet so we could enjoy things without it being a hassle. It is one of the few places where you can buy gold, frankincense and myrrh all in the same place! The guidebook told us that it is much livelier in the evenings and if that's what you enjoy this would be ideal. However, Muscat is a very spread out city! So, if you stay at the Cantara hotel you will either need to take a taxi to see what you want to, or as we did, hire a rental car from the airport. The hotel itself was very good. Our room was large with everything you would expect; a large comfortable double bed, tea and coffee facilities, a fridge, ironing board and hair dryer, easy chairs, a desk for working and plenty of hanging space in the wardrobe. Best of all was the hotel’s very pleasant medium sized outdoor pool on the roof with very warm water! It was a lovely place to relax at the end of the day and catch the evening sunshine. We ate breakfast in the hotel which was a fabulous range of breakfasts from around the world ranging from American pancakes and syrup two Chinese delicacies – and also European cheeses, yoghurts and fruit together with English cereal and bread. We liked this hotel and would certainly come back to it again.

Good Hotel with excelent staff, rooms are spacious, beds comfortable, but only a shower over bath, which took careful exiting. Also it took a long time for hot water to come through, the Hotel says wait for 5 mins but then it is HOT. The breakfasts are excelent and the chef knows your preferences after the second day and actually cooked my wifes mushroom omlette as we walked in on the third day of our stay. The rooftop pool is in dire need of renovation with large areas on tiles missing, and some of the wood decking cracked and needing replacing. The sunbeds, though limited in number are fine and towels provided and replenished frequently. The location though fairly central is not the best, quite industrial, without any quality restaurants in the area, though there are plently of local cafes with good Indian food and shwarmahs. The hotel has a Tai restaurant and we did enjoy a valentines buffet on the rooftop. There were a wide range of nationalities staying and the hotel was full every night we stayed. For us one drawback it that the hotel is not liceiced, otherwise I have no hestitation in recommending it as a good budget 3 star hotel.
